+.BI "Option \*qAccelProfile\*q \*q" string \*q
+Sets the pointer acceleration profile to the given profile. Permitted values
+are
+.BI adaptive,
+.BI flat.
+Not all devices support this option or all profiles. If a profile is
+unsupported, the default profile for this is used. For a description on the
+profiles and their behavior, see the libinput documentation.
